Features of the Saucony Women’s Axon 2 Running Shoe

The Saucony Women’s Axon 2 Running Shoe is a neutral running shoe that weighs 9.6 oz (272 g) for a women’s size 8. It has a 4 mm heel-to-toe drop, which means it has a low-profile and natural feel. The shoe is available in four color options: black/white, blue/mint, coral/pink, and yellow/black.

The upper of the shoe is made of engineered mesh, which is lightweight, breathable, and flexible. It has a snug fit that conforms to the shape of your foot, and a padded tongue and collar that provide comfort and support. The shoe also has a lace-up closure that allows you to adjust the fit according to your preference.

The midsole of the shoe is made of PWRRUN foam, which is Saucony’s signature cushioning material. It offers a soft and responsive ride that absorbs shock and returns energy. The midsole also has a toe rocker design that promotes a smooth transition from heel to toe.

The outsole of the shoe is made of rubber, which is durable and grippy. It has a textured pattern that provides traction on various surfaces, such as roads, tracks, and treadmills. The outsole also has flex grooves that enhance the flexibility of the shoe.

Drawbacks of the Saucony Women’s Axon 2 Running Shoe

The Saucony Women’s Axon 2 Running Shoe is not perfect, and it has some drawbacks that you should be aware of before buying it. Some of the drawbacks are:

– It has a low heel drop: The shoe has a 4 mm heel drop, which means it has less cushioning in the heel area than most running shoes. This may not suit runners who are used to higher heel drops or who need more heel support.

– It has a narrow fit: The shoe has a snug fit that may feel too tight for some runners with wide feet or high arches. You may need to size up or try a different width option if you have this issue.
– It has a slick outsole: The shoe has a rubber outsole that provides good traction on dry surfaces, but it may slip on wet or slippery surfaces. You may need to be careful when running in rainy or snowy conditions.
